@charset "utf-8";
/* CSS Document */
body {
margin:0px;
padding:0px;
}

/*text*/
a:link { 	
color: #E30704; 
text-decoration:underline; 
}
a:hover {
color: #FF6666;
text-decoration: underline;
}
a:visited { 	
color: #E30704; 
text-decoration:underline; 
}

p{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:14px;


}
h3 {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:18px;
color:#990000;
margin-top:3px;
border-bottom:solid 1px #990000;
}
.normal {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;
}
.tiny {
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;

}



#footerNavMenu p {
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#FFFFFF;
font-size:10px;
}
#home_left_column p{
color:#FFFFFF;
font-size:15px;
line-height:25px;
font-weight:400;
margin:0px;
}

#home_right_column p{
color:#FFFFFF;
font-size:15px;
line-height:25px;
font-weight:400;
margin:0px;

}

#home_right_column .name{
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#FFFFFF;
font-size:12px;
font-weight:400;
line-height:20px;
}
#home_left_column .name{
font-family:Verdana, Arial, Helvetica, sans-serif;
color:#FFFFFF;
font-size:12px;
font-weight:400;
line-height:20px;
}
/*page div*/
#container{
width:840px;
margin:0px auto;
}
#header{
margin:0 auto;
width:840px;
}
#navMenu{
}
#shadow{
margin:0 auto;
width:880px;
background-image: url(../images/h_page_shadow.jpg);
background-repeat: repeat-y;
}
#footer{
margin:0px auto;
padding:0px;
width:880px;
background-image:url(../images/bottom_page_shadow.jpg);
background-repeat:no-repeat;
height:65px;
background-color:#33FF66;
}
#footerNavMenu p{
margin:0px;
}

/* home page div */
#center_shadow{
margin:0px auto;
width:520px!important;
width:500px;
background-image: url(../images/home_center_column_h_shadow.jpg);
background-repeat: repeat-y;

}
#home_center_shadow_end{
background-image: url(../images/home_center_column_bottom_shadow.jpg);
margin:0 auto;
width:520px;
height:20px;

}
#home_center_shadow_top{
background-image: url(../images/home_center_column_top_shadow.jpg);
margin:10px auto 0 auto;
width:520px!important;
width:500px;
height:20px;

}
#home_left_column{
	width:150px;
	height:900px;
	margin:120px 0 0 10px!important;
	margin:120px 0 0 5px;
	float:left;
	z-index:4;
}
#home_center_column{
width:450px!important;
width:430px;
margin:0px auto;
padding:15px!important;
padding:7px;
}
#home_right_column{
width:150px;
float:right;
height:900px;

	margin:120px 10px 0 0!important;
	margin:120px 5px 0 0;
float:right;
}
#yellow_box_big{
width:380px;

height:570px;
background-image:url(../images/yellow_box_big.jpg);
margin:0 auto;
padding:15px 15px 15px 15px;
}
#yellow_box_sig{
width:380px;
height:960px;
background-image:url(../images/yellow_box_sig_.jpg);
background-repeat:no-repeat;
margin:0 auto;
padding:15px 15px 15px 15px;
}
#home_center_column ul li{
margin:0px 0px 10px 0px;
}
ul.red_list{ 
list-style-type: none;
padding: 0;
margin: 0px 0px 0px 40px;
color:#990000;
font-family:Verdana, Arial, Helvetica, sans-serif;
}
ul li.red_list {
background-image: url(../images/bullet.gif);
background-repeat: no-repeat;
background-position: 0 .4em;

padding-left:1em;

}
#buy_book_image{
width:474px;
margin:0 auto;
}

#hard_bound_buynow{
float:left;
width:300px;
}
#ebook_buynow{
float:right;
}
 hr {
 height:1px;
 border:0px;

  color:#FFFFFF;
  width: 100px;
}
#white_bg{
width:640px;
background-color:#FFFFFF;
margin:30px auto;
padding:30px;
}
#white_bg_2{
width:780px;
background-color:#FFFFFF;
margin:30px auto;
padding:10px;
}
#white_bg p{
font-size:14px;
}

#footer a:link { 	
color: #ffffff; 
text-decoration:underline; 
}
#footer a:hover {
color: #ffffff;
text-decoration: underline;
}
#footer a:visited { 	
color: #ffffff; 
text-decoration:underline; 
}